Understanding AI in Product Development

AI encompasses a range of technologies that enable machines to learn from data, identify patterns, and make decisions. In product development, AI can streamline processes, optimize workflows, and enhance user experiences. Here are some key areas where AI is making an impact:

  • Data Analysis: AI can process vast amounts of data quickly, providing insights that help businesses make informed decisions.
  • User Experience (UX) Design: AI tools can analyze user behavior to create personalized experiences, improving engagement and satisfaction.
  • Automation: Repetitive tasks can be automated, allowing teams to focus on more strategic initiatives.
  • Predictive Analytics: AI can forecast trends and user needs, enabling proactive product development.

The Risks of Template-Driven Solutions

While AI offers numerous advantages, many businesses still rely on template-driven or CMS-based solutions like WordPress, Wix, or Squarespace. These platforms may seem convenient, but they come with inherent risks:

  • Outdated Plugins: Relying on third-party plugins can lead to security vulnerabilities and compatibility issues.
  • Slow Rendering: Template-driven sites often suffer from performance bottlenecks, impacting user experience.
  • Inconsistent UX: Customization options are limited, leading to a lack of coherence in user experience across different devices.
  • Security Exposure: Platforms like WordPress have exposed REST endpoints (e.g., /wp/v2/users) that can be exploited by attackers. The vulnerable plugin ecosystem and weak authentication layers create a high attack surface.
